// AUTO-GENERATED DOCUMENTATION AND CLASS.
/**
 * Service Description: The game server config configures the game servers in an Agones fleet.
 *
 * <p>This class provides the ability to make remote calls to the backing service through method
 * calls that map to API methods. Sample code to get started:
 *
 * <pre>{@code
 * // This snippet has been automatically generated and should be regarded as a code template only.
 * // It will require modifications to work:
 * // - It may require correct/in-range values for request initialization.
 * // - It may require specifying regional endpoints when creating the service client as shown in
 * // https://cloud.google.com/java/docs/setup#configure_endpoints_for_the_client_library
 * try (GameServerConfigsServiceClient gameServerConfigsServiceClient =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ceClient.create()) {
 *   GameServerConfigName name =
 *       GameServerConfigName.of("[PROJECT]", "[LOCATION]", "[DEPLOYMENT]", "[CONFIG]");
 *   GameServerConfig response = gameServerConfigsServiceClient.getGameServerConfig(name);
 * }
 * }</pre>
 *
 * <p>Note: close() needs to be called on the GameServerConfigsServiceClient object to clean up
 * resources such as threads. In the example above, try-with-resources is used, which automatically
 * calls close().
 *
 * <p>The surface of this class includes several types of Java methods for each of the API's
 * methods:
 *
 * <ol>
 *   <li>A "flattened" method. With this type of method, the fields of the request type have been
 *       converted into function parameters. It may be the case that not all fields are available as
 *       parameters, and not every API method will have a flattened method entry point.
 *   <li>A "request object" method. This type of method only takes one parameter, a request object,
 *       which must be constructed before the call. Not every API method will have a request object
 *       method.
 *   <li>A "callable" method. This type of method takes no parameters and returns an immutable API
 *       callable object, which can be used to initiate calls to the service.
 * </ol>
 *
 * <p>See the individual methods for example code.
 *
 * <p>Many parameters require resource names to be formatted in a particular way. To assist with
 * these names, this class includes a format method for each type of name, and additionally a parse
 * method to extract the individual identifiers contained within names that are returned.
 *
 * <p>This class can be customized by passing in a custom instance of
 * GameServerConfigsServiceSettings to create(). For example:
 *
 * <p>To customize credentials:
 *
 * <pre>{@code
 * // This snippet has been automatically generated and should be regarded as a code template only.
 * // It will require modifications to work:
 * // - It may require correct/in-range values for request initialization.
 * // - It may require specifying regional endpoints when creating the service client as shown in
 * // https://cloud.google.com/java/docs/setup#configure_endpoints_for_the_client_library
 * GameServerConfigsServiceSettings gameServerConfigsServiceSettings =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ceSettings.newBuilder()
 *         .setCredentialsProvider(FixedCredentialsProvider.create(myCredentials))
 *         .build();
 * GameServerConfigsServiceClient gameServerConfigsServiceClient =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ceClient.create(gameServerConfigsServiceSettings);
 * }</pre>
 *
 * <p>To customize the endpoint:
 *
 * <pre>{@code
 * // This snippet has been automatically generated and should be regarded as a code template only.
 * // It will require modifications to work:
 * // - It may require correct/in-range values for request initialization.
 * // - It may require specifying regional endpoints when creating the service client as shown in
 * // https://cloud.google.com/java/docs/setup#configure_endpoints_for_the_client_library
 * GameServerConfigsServiceSettings gameServerConfigsServiceSettings =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ceSettings.newBuilder().setEndpoint(myEndpoint).build();
 * GameServerConfigsServiceClient gameServerConfigsServiceClient =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ceClient.create(gameServerConfigsServiceSettings);
 * }</pre>
 *
 * <p>To use REST (HTTP1.1/JSON) transport (instead of gRPC) for sending and receiving requests over
 * the wire:
 *
 * <pre>{@code
 * // This snippet has been automatically generated and should be regarded as a code template only.
 * // It will require modifications to work:
 * // - It may require correct/in-range values for request initialization.
 * // - It may require specifying regional endpoints when creating the service client as shown in
 * // https://cloud.google.com/java/docs/setup#configure_endpoints_for_the_client_library
 * GameServerConfigsServiceSettings gameServerConfigsServiceSettings =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ceSettings.newBuilder()
 *         .setTransportChannelProvider(
 *             GameServerConfigsServiceSettings.defaultHttpJsonTransportProviderBuilder().build())
 *         .build();
 * GameServerConfigsServiceClient gameServerConfigsServiceClient =
 *     GameServerConfigsServiceClient.create(gameServerConfigsServiceSettings);
 * }</pre>
 *
 * <p>Please refer to the GitHub repository's samples for more quickstart code snippets.
 */
